Overview
Drizzle Studio is a visual database browser and admin tool that runs in your browser. Unlike heavyweight tools like pgAdmin or DBeaver, it starts in one command and works with any Drizzle ORM project. Browse tables, filter data, edit records inline, run SQL queries, and inspect relationships — all through a clean web interface. It supports PostgreSQL, MySQL, and SQLite.
Instructions
Step 1: Setup with Drizzle ORM
# If you already have a Drizzle ORM project:
npx drizzle-kit studio
# Opens http://localhost:4983
# Reads your drizzle.config.ts for database connection
// drizzle.config.ts — Configuration that Studio reads
import { defineConfig } from 'drizzle-kit'
export default defineConfig({
schema: './src/db/schema.ts',
driver: 'pg',
dbCredentials: {
connectionString: process.env.DATABASE_URL!,
},
})
Step 2: Standalone Usage (Without Drizzle ORM)
# Connect to any PostgreSQL database
npx drizzle-kit studio --host 0.0.0.0 --port 4983
# With explicit connection
DATABASE_URL=postgresql://user:pass@localhost:5432/mydb npx drizzle-kit studio
Step 3: Features
Data browsing:
- View all tables and their schemas
- Browse rows with pagination
- Filter by column values
- Sort by any column
- View relationships between tables
Inline editing:
- Click any cell to edit its value
- Add new rows directly in the UI
- Delete rows with confirmation
- Changes are applied to the database immediately
SQL runner:
- Execute arbitrary SQL queries
- View results in a table format
- Export results

Guidelines
- Use read-only database credentials when browsing production data to prevent accidental modifications.
- Drizzle Studio is designed for development and debugging — for production admin panels, build a proper admin UI with access controls.
- It reads your
drizzle.config.tsautomatically — ensure the config points to the correct database for the environment you want to inspect.
